conda info --envs 什么意思
时间: 2024-03-05 10:49:12 浏览: 25
`conda info --envs` 是一个 Conda 命令,用于列出当前系统中所有的 Conda 环境。
当您在使用 Conda 管理 Python 环境时,可以创建多个独立的环境,每个环境可以拥有自己的 Python 版本和依赖。使用 `conda info --envs` 命令可以查看当前系统中所有的环境及其路径。
该命令会输出当前系统中所有的 Conda 环境列表,例如:
```
# conda environments:
#
base * /Users/username/miniconda3
env1 /Users/username/miniconda3/envs/env1
env2 /Users/username/miniconda3/envs/env2
```
其中, `*` 表示当前激活的环境,即默认环境。`base` 是默认创建的环境,其他的 `env1` 和 `env2` 是用户手动创建的环境。
相关问题
conda config --add envs_dirs
`conda config --add envs_dirs` 是一个conda命令,用于向conda配置文件添加一个新的环境路径。
Conda是一个开源的软件包管理系统和环境管理系统,可以用于安装和管理不同的软件包和环境。环境路径是指存储和管理不同环境的目录路径。
通过运行`conda config --add envs_dirs <path_to_directory>`命令,可以将一个新的环境目录添加到conda配置文件中。
例如,如果你想将`/path/to/conda_envs`作为新的环境目录,你可以运行以下命令:
`conda config --add envs_dirs /path/to/conda_envs`
这将会将`/path/to/conda_envs`添加到conda配置文件中,作为conda寻找环境的一个位置。
添加环境目录的好处是,你可以在该目录下创建和管理不同的conda环境,每个环境可以拥有不同版本的软件包和依赖项。这样可以更好地隔离不同的项目环境,避免相互之间的冲突。
通过添加环境目录,你可以轻松地创建、激活和删除不同的conda环境,以便为不同的项目和任务创建独立的工作环境。这有助于提高工作效率和软件包管理的灵活性。
总之,`conda config --add envs_dirs`命令允许我们将新的环境目录添加到conda的配置文件中,以实现更好的软件包和环境管理。
conda info --envs提示报错
### 回答1:
当您运行"conda info --envs"命令时,如果出现错误提示,可能是由于conda环境配置出现问题。您可以尝试重新安装conda或检查环境变量设置是否正确。如果问题仍然存在,请提供更多详细信息,以便我们更好地帮助您解决问题。
### 回答2:
conda info --envs 命令是用来查看当前系统中所有环境的信息,包括环境名称、路径、Python版本等。
如果在执行 conda info --envs 命令时提示错误,可能是以下几个原因:
1. 没有正确安装conda。在执行 conda 命令之前,需要先下载安装conda,并将conda添加到系统环境变量中。如果没有正确安装conda,那么执行 conda 命令时就会提示错误。
2. conda环境中没有激活。在使用 conda 命令时,需要先激活conda环境,才能执行命令。如果没有激活环境,那么执行 conda info --envs 命令时就会提示错误。
3. 系统中没有任何conda环境。 如果系统中没有任何conda环境,那么执行 conda info --envs 命令时就会提示错误。
4. 环境文件被损坏。在使用 conda 命令时,需要依赖于conda环境文件。如果环境文件被损坏,那么执行 conda info --envs 命令时就会提示错误。
针对以上可能的原因,可以通过以下方法解决问题:
1. 确认是否正确安装了conda,并将conda添加到系统环境变量中。
2. 执行 conda activate 命令激活conda环境。
3. 确认当前系统中是否存在conda环境。
4. 尝试使用 conda create 命令重新创建conda环境。
5. 如果环境文件损坏,可以尝试使用 conda env remove 命令删除环境,然后重新创建环境。
总之,如果在执行 conda info --envs 命令时提示错误,需要深入排查问题,找出具体原因并采取相应的解决方法。
### 回答3:
conda info --envs是Conda工具中用来查看当前环境和已有环境的命令。如果在使用该命令时出现提示报错,原因可能有以下几点:
1. Conda未正确安装:首先需要确认Conda是否已正确安装。若未安装或者安装不正确,就会导致Conda无法使用或者使用出错。可以通过检查Conda环境变量是否已正确设置来确认Conda是否已正确安装。
2. Conda环境变量设置问题:Conda需要通过设置环境变量才能被系统识别并使用,如果环境变量设置不正确,也会导致Conda使用出错。可以通过查看环境变量是否已正确设置来排查此问题。
3. Conda环境文件损坏:在Conda管理的过程中,可能会因为各种原因导致环境文件损坏,如果这样,就需要重新安装环境。可以通过使用conda create重新创建conda环境。
4. Conda环境不兼容:有些Conda环境可能与当前系统或其他环境存在不兼容情况,也可能会导致使用出错。可以通过升级与当前系统或其他环境不兼容的环境版本来解决此问题。
总的来说,conda info --envs提示报错可能是由于安装或环境变量设置问题、环境文件损坏、环境不兼容等因素导致的。可以逐个排查并解决问题,以确保Conda工具的正常使用。